2D Echo Test: Meaning, Types, Procedure, and Results

2D Echo Test

The 2D Echo test, also known as two-dimensional echocardiography, is a safe and non-invasive imaging test used to examine the heart’s structure and performance. By using ultrasound waves, this test produces live images of the heart, helping doctors evaluate its size, movement, and overall function. It is widely used in cardiology for diagnosing heart conditions, identifying abnormalities, and monitoring ongoing cardiac treatments. What Is a 2D Echo Test?

A 2D Echo test works by transmitting high-frequency sound waves into the chest through a handheld device called a transducer. These sound waves reflect off the heart’s structures and return as echoes, which are converted into moving images displayed on a screen. These images allow doctors to closely observe the heart’s anatomy and motion in real time.

Doctors commonly recommend a 2D Echo test to:

  • Diagnose heart valve disorders
  • Evaluate heart muscle strength
  • Detect congenital heart defects
  • Identify fluid accumulation around the heart (pericardial effusion)

Uses of the 2D Echo Test

The 2D Echo test plays a crucial role in diagnosing and managing heart-related conditions. Its key uses include:

  • Evaluating Heart Performance: Measures how efficiently the heart pumps blood, including the ejection fraction
  • Identifying Valve Problems: Detects narrowing or leakage of heart valves
  • Monitoring Heart Conditions: Tracks changes in heart size and function over time
  • Detecting Birth Defects: Helps identify structural heart issues present from birth
  • Investigating Chest Pain: Assists in determining cardiac causes of unexplained chest pain

How to Prepare for a 2D Echo Test

Preparing for a 2D Echo test is simple since it is painless and non-invasive. To ensure a smooth procedure, keep the following in mind:

  • Clothing: Wear loose, comfortable clothing; you may need to remove your upper garments
  • Food and Drink: Fasting is usually not required unless the test is combined with a stress echo
  • Medications: Continue your regular medications unless your doctor advises otherwise
  • Medical Information: Inform the technician about any symptoms or relevant medical history

Proper preparation helps ensure accurate results and avoids delays.

What Happens During the 2D Echo Test?

The test generally takes 15 to 30 minutes and involves these steps:

  • Positioning: You will lie on an examination table, typically on your left side
  • Gel Application: A clear gel is applied to the chest to enhance sound wave transmission
  • Transducer Movement: The technician moves the transducer across different areas of the chest
  • Image Recording: Live images of the heart are captured and later reviewed by a cardiologist

The test is painless, though you may feel mild pressure from the transducer.

Understanding 2D Echo Test Results and Normal Values

Key Measurements Assessed

  • Ejection Fraction (EF): Indicates how much blood the heart pumps with each beat; a normal EF is between 50% and 70%
  • Heart Chamber Size and Wall Thickness: Abnormal values may suggest conditions like cardiomyopathy or hypertrophy
  • Valve Function: Evaluates whether heart valves open and close properly
  • Pericardial Fluid: Checks for excess fluid around the heart

Normal Results Indicate:

  • Normal heart size and structure
  • Properly functioning valves without obstruction or leakage
  • No abnormal fluid accumulation

If abnormalities are found, further tests or treatments may be recommended.

Benefits of the 2D Echo Test

The 2D Echo test offers several advantages:

  • Non-invasive: No injections or surgical procedures involved
  • Radiation-free: Safe for children, adults, and pregnant women
  • Highly Accurate: Produces clear, real-time heart images
  • Affordable: More cost-effective than MRI or CT scans
  • Versatile: Useful for diagnosis, treatment planning, and follow-up care

Limitations of the 2D Echo Test

Despite its effectiveness, the test has a few limitations:

  • Operator Dependence: Image quality may vary depending on the technician’s expertise
  • Reduced Image Clarity: Obesity or thick chest walls may affect image quality
  • Additional Tests Needed: Advanced imaging like 3D Echo, CT scan, or MRI may be required for complex cases

Even with these limitations, the 2D Echo test remains an essential diagnostic tool in cardiology.

Frequently Asked Questions (FAQs)

1. Is the 2D Echo test painful?
No, the test is completely painless. You may feel slight pressure from the probe and the cool gel on your skin.

2. How long does a 2D Echo test take?
Usually between 15 and 30 minutes. It may take longer if combined with other procedures.

3. Is the 2D Echo test safe during pregnancy?
Yes, it is safe as it uses ultrasound waves and does not involve radiation.

4. Will I receive the results immediately?
Preliminary findings may be available right away, but the detailed report usually takes a few days.

5. Is a doctor’s prescription required?
Yes, the test is generally prescribed by a doctor based on symptoms or medical history.

6. Are there any risks involved?
No known risks are associated with the 2D Echo test.

7. What if my results are abnormal?
Your doctor will explain the findings and suggest further tests or treatment if necessary.

8. Can I resume normal activities after the test?
Yes, there is no recovery time, and you can return to your routine immediately.

9. How often should a 2D Echo test be done?
The frequency depends on your heart condition and your doctor’s recommendation.
